Interactive Chart
Plot air states by entering any two properties (dry-bulb + RH, dry-bulb + wet-bulb, dry-bulb + humidity ratio, or enthalpy + humidity ratio). The chart displays all derived properties: dry-bulb, wet-bulb, dew point, relative humidity, humidity ratio, enthalpy, and specific volume.
The chart operates at your project's elevation — barometric pressure is automatically adjusted for locations above sea level.
Air Process Simulation
Simulate common HVAC processes: sensible heating, sensible cooling, cooling with dehumidification, humidification (steam and evaporative), and air mixing. Each process traces a path on the chart showing the state change.
For cooling with dehumidification, enter the coil's Apparatus Dew Point (ADP) and bypass factor to see the leaving air condition. The process line and SHR are displayed.
Coil Analysis
The coil analysis tool calculates the required ADP and bypass factor for a given entering and leaving air condition. Enter the room condition, the required supply air temperature, and the coil configuration to determine whether a standard DX coil can achieve the required dehumidification.
The SHR line is displayed on the chart showing the required process slope. If the building SHR is lower than the coil SHR, the analysis recommends solutions: deeper coil (lower BF), lower airflow, or a dedicated dehumidification stage.
